Certainly! Here's an example sentence using the word "lured":

"The delicious aroma of fresh-baked cookies lured me into the bakery."

To come up with sentences like this, you can try following these steps:

1. Start with the word you want to use, in this case, "lured."
2. Think about the meaning of the word. "Lured" means to entice or attract someone or something.
3. Consider different scenarios or contexts where the word could be used. For example, a person being tempted by the smell of cookies or a fish being enticed by bait.
4. Incorporate the word into a sentence that captures the intended meaning and context.

By breaking down the word's meaning and applying it to a relevant scenario, you can construct a sentence that effectively uses "lured."
